## Authentication

The Crumbgate service enforces the order-cutoff rule for Ovenhart bakery locations: orders placed after the nightly cutoff roll to the next bake cycle. All calls to the cutoff API require a service key. Keys are scoped per environment — prod keys will not work against staging, and vice versa. If cutoff checks start failing with 401s during your shift, the key has likely been rotated; grab the current one and restart the worker. The active production key is listed directly below.

API key for bageg-kajef: vxb2-ss

As the contracted witness, confirm the following before proceeding: the Tidewren tide-table widget's signing vault is physically present, both custodians from the Saltgate office have signed the ceremony log, and the recording device is active. Do not handle key material yourself; your role is observation and attestation only. Once the lead custodian opens the console and the unseal prompt appears, they will read aloud and enter the recovery passphrase recorded immediately below.

recovery phrase for bahaf-yahip: ulaion-istys-praok-ulaiel-quenix-holox-ulaox-praox-quenix-eliius-sileth-sorax-soriel-holax

All Pindrift UI components have snapshot tests that run in the premerge pipeline. If a snapshot fails, first confirm whether the visual change was intentional; if so, regenerate snapshots locally with the update flag and commit them alongside your change. Never bulk-approve diffs you haven't inspected — subtle spacing regressions have shipped that way before. Flaky snapshots caused by animation timing should be quarantined, not retried. The full workflow, quarantine list, and regeneration commands are documented on the internal page below.

wiki page, bagef-yajof: https://sentry.sivrelcloud.corp/board

## Environments — Offline Mode

Quick note for the sync: the Pondmark field-survey app now ships with an offline mode so crews can log wetland readings without coverage. Data queues locally and syncs when a connection returns. Staging has it on by default; prod is opt-in per team. The offline settings currently in staging are below.

config for yajop-kahog:
FRAMIR_LOG_LEVEL=error
FRAMIR_METRICS_HOST=metrics.framir.norvasys.internal
FRAMIR_POOL_SIZE=32